The Murmur relay on staging was deployed with `WS_COMPRESSION=permessage-deflate` at max window size, inflating memory per connection roughly 3x and masking a CPU regression. We've settled on compression enabled with a 32KB window as the tradeoff: acceptable bandwidth savings without the memory blowup, and it sidesteps the compression-oracle concerns flagged in last quarter's review since frames carrying auth material are sent uncompressed.

To reproduce the fixed config, the relay's internal auth token must be set in `.env` on the next line:

sealed setting: RELAY_SECRET3=a28

## Runbook: Pellcode Scanner Bridge

If scans stop registering in the Tillhaven POS plugin, restart the bridge service, then rescan the calibration card. Do not reinstall drivers first; that resets pairing for all lanes. Plugin hooks fire only after the bridge reports ready. Confirm firmware matches the pinned version. Include the bridge trace token printed below in any report.

build token for tawif-bahip: htk31_68bba16e1afabfef4ecc69408c06f16

Prepared for the board. The Emberpoints programme has underperformed for three consecutive quarters: redemption rates are down and enrolment has plateaued. We propose a full overhaul — tiered rewards, partner offers through Saltgrove Retail, and a simplified points structure. Estimated investment is recoverable within eighteen months under conservative retention assumptions. Implementation would begin next quarter, piloted in the Fernway region. The competitive reasoning behind our timing is recorded confidentially below.

board note of fajop-tagaf: Headcount on the Gilion team goes from 66 to 130 by the end of April. Gross margin on Gilion came in at 20 percent against a plan of 42 percent.

## Building Access: Door Sensor Recall — Torvale Annex

The supplier Quellis Systems has recalled the proximity sensors fitted on the Torvale Annex side doors. Until replacements arrive, those doors will not read badges reliably and may fail to latch. Reception should direct all staff and visitors through the main lobby turnstiles. The annex service door remains usable via its manual keypad for deliveries only. Log any use in the access book. The keypad code is below.

door code, bafog-kawip: bdg-HQ-8